Bestech Wet Nellie Ergonomic Review of the Premium Titanium Frame Lock Folder

In the elite everyday carry (EDC) space, a folding knife can boast the finest steel and the smoothest bearings, but if it feels awkward in the hand, it will ultimately be left behind. True premium folders are defined by how naturally they integrate with human anatomy. While product specifications tell you what a knife is made of, an ergonomic analysis tells you how the knife actually works as an extension of your arm.

The Bestech Wet Nellie, conceptualized by the internationally acclaimed custom designer Grzegorz Grabarski (Kombou), instantly commands attention with its aggressively futuristic, geometric layout. However, highly stylized, cybernetic designs often raise a red flag for veteran knife collectors: Are those sharp angles going to create painful hot spots during use?

This in-depth ergonomic review strips away the visual showmanship of the Bestech Wet Nellie. We will analyze the structural architecture, tactile traction, and mechanical interface of its 3D CNC-milled premium titanium handle to evaluate how it performs as a hard-working everyday carry tool.

Handle Specifications and Dimensions

Understanding physical ergonomics requires looking closely at the dimensional blueprint of the Wet Nellie frame:

  • Handle Length: 4.54 inches (115.3 mm)

  • Handle Thickness: 0.49 inches (12.5 mm)

  • Chassis Material: Solid 6AL4V Aerospace-Grade Titanium

  • Weight Profile: 3.63 ounces (103 grams)

  • Lock Configuration: Innovative Button Frame Lock Hybrid

1. Sculpting Titanium: The Balance of Geometry and Texture

The handle scales of the Wet Nellie are carved entirely from thick blocks of premium 6AL4V titanium. Kombou’s design language relies heavily on complex, interlocking geometric facets and multi-tiered lines inspired by modern stealth aircraft and high-performance automotive bodies.

Mastering the Art of the Chamfer

A common flaw among lower-tier production companies attempting complex geometric handles is leaving raw, sharp corners on the metal. Bestech avoids this completely through high-tolerance multi-axis CNC machining.

Every single angular step, recess, and geometric groove on the Wet Nellie is meticulously chamfered and radiused. When you close your fingers around the chassis, there are zero sharp metal edges scraping against your skin. Instead, the multi-layered channels function as highly effective, multi-directional traction points. If your hands are wet, sweaty, or gloved, these grooves act as natural grip anchors, keeping the handle securely locked in place without requiring aggressive, abrasive texturing.

Ergonomic Neutrality

While the surface details are highly complex, the actual perimeter silhouette of the handle is remarkably neutral. Bestech chose to omit deep, forced finger grooves that dictate exactly where your hand must rest.

Because the handle layout is unrestricted, it naturally accommodates a wide variety of hand sizes and grip styles. Whether you utilize a heavy-duty hammer grip for high-torque cuts, or a precision saber grip with your index finger extended along the spine, the frame settles effortlessly into the natural contours of the human palm.

2. Dynamic Performance: Hand Comfort Under Heavy Torquing

A knife handle can feel perfectly comfortable when lightly turning it over at a desk, but its true structural integrity is tested when you must apply heavy, sustained physical downward pressure.

The Zero-Flex Chassis: Because the Wet Nellie utilizes solid titanium handle scales rather than thin, nested liners over skeletonized plates, the handle provides absolute rigidity. Under high twisting forces or heavy crushing pressure, there is zero flex, shifting, or micro-warping within the handle assembly.

The outer edges of the titanium scales feature a rounded, contoured bevel that successfully distributes pressure across the entire surface of your palm. This structural detail completely eliminates "hot spots"—localized pressure points that cause blistering during extended cutting sessions.

The spine of the knife transitions into a crowned, comfortable run of jimping (textured ridges) on the blade steel. This gives your thumb a designated, non-slip resting zone, allowing you to drive maximum downward force through the apex of the edge with absolute confidence and control.

3. The Lock Interface: Merging Frame Lock Strength with Ergonomic Safety

The mechanical standout of the Bestech Wet Nellie is its proprietary Button Frame Lock (often referred to as a side-key frame lock). This mechanical setup provides immense ergonomic benefits that standard lock variants simply cannot match.

On a traditional frame lock folder, a heavy-use grip can become a liability. If your fingers press too hard against the exposed metal lockbar during a difficult cut, you can accidentally alter the detent or cause severe "lock stick," making the knife frustratingly difficult to close.

The Wet Nellie entirely decouples your grip pressure from the lock status:

  • Rock-Solid Foundation: The primary lock remains a heavy-duty, rock-solid titanium frame lock bar that physically wedges behind the blade tang, ensuring zero vertical or horizontal blade play.

  • External Button Disengagement: To close the blade, you do not press the lockbar directly with your thumb. Instead, you press an elegantly integrated, flush-mounted external side button that pushes the frame lock bar outward.

This means your fingers are entirely clear of the blade path when dropping the knife shut. Riding on a perfectly tuned caged ceramic ball bearing pivot system, the operation is fluid, safe, and easily managed with one hand—even when wearing thick utility gloves or when your hands are stiff from cold weather.

4. Pocket Comfort and Daily Footprint

Ergonomics do not stop when the knife is folded away; how a tool carries inside your clothing is just as critical to the daily user experience.

Despite its robust construction, the Wet Nellie maintains a highly streamlined, low-profile footprint. Measuring under half an inch in thickness, the knife sits flat and unobtrusively against your leg. Internal weight-reduction pockets milled into the interior of the titanium scales keep the total weight at a nimble 3.63 ounces, ensuring the knife will not sag your trousers or bounce around uncomfortably during rigorous movement.

The 3D-milled titanium pocket clip is designed to complement the geometric aesthetic of the frame while prioritizing fabric longevity. Bestech intentionally left the titanium surface directly beneath the contact tab completely smooth. This prevents the textured geometric milling from chewing up, fraying, or prematurely destroying your pocket seams during daily drawing and holstering cycles.
